DNS劫持是一种网络攻击方式,它利用了DNS(Domain Name System)的漏洞将用户引导至错误的IP地址,这种攻击可以导致多种问题,如数据泄露、恶意软件的传播等,了解DNS劫持的方法和防御措施对于确保网络安全至关重要。
(图片来源网络,侵删)常见DNS劫持方法:
1、DDoS攻击利用:攻击者可能会利用DNS服务器进行DDoS攻击,通过伪造源地址,使DNS服务器向被攻击者发送大量响应信息。
2、DNS缓存感染:攻击者通过发送恶意DNS请求,将数据存入有漏洞的DNS服务器缓存中,这会误导后续的DNS解析结果,导致用户被导向错误的地址。
3、利用恶意软件和黑客活动:攻击者可能通过恶意软件或直接的黑客活动篡改DNS设置,实现域名劫持。
4、ISP级别的劫持:互联网服务提供商(ISP)也可能参与DNS劫持,将用户重定向到特定的广告或其它页面以获利。
(图片来源网络,侵删)如何防止DNS劫持:
1、更改DNS服务器地址:使用公共DNS服务,如Google的8.8.8.8和8.8.4.4,或Cloudflare的1.1.1.1,这些服务通常更可靠且不易受到劫持。
2、清除DNS缓存:定期清理DNS缓存可以帮助消除错误或过时的记录,Windows上可以使用ipconfig /flushdns
命令,Mac上可以使用sudo killall HUP mDNSResponder
命令。
3、检查并禁用不必要的网络服务:确保网络环境的安全,避免运行不必要或易受攻击的服务。
4、使用安全的网络配置:在路由器设置中使用强密码,更改默认密码,并确保使用WPA2或更高版本的加密方式保护无线网络。
(图片来源网络,侵删)5、监控DNS请求:定期检查DNS解析日志,关注异常请求,可以使用安全软件帮助监控和防护。
6、使用HTTPS:尽可能通过HTTPS访问网络服务,这可以提供一层额外的安全保护,确保数据在传输过程中的安全。
7、教育用户:提高用户对钓鱼攻击和不安全网络活动的警觉,定期进行网络安全培训。
相关问题与解答:
Q1: 使用网络传输层能否防止DNS劫持?
A1: 是的,使用网络传输层(虚拟私人网络)可以隐藏用户的IP地址并加密网络连接,从而减少DNS劫持的风险,因为网络传输层为用户提供了一个临时的、加密的网络连接,使得攻击者难以截获和篡改DNS数据。
Q2: 是否所有DNS劫持都是为了恶意目的?
A2: 并非所有DNS劫持都出于恶意目的,有时,一些互联网服务提供商(ISP)可能会通过DNS劫持将用户重定向到广告页面来获取收益,虽然这同样侵犯了用户的网络体验和隐私权。
最新评论
本站CDN与莫名CDN同款、亚太CDN、速度还不错,值得推荐。
感谢推荐我们公司产品、有什么活动会第一时间公布!
我在用这类站群服务器、还可以. 用很多年了。